South Ashdown National & SE League - Sunday 18 January

The event is an orienteering meeting held at Pippingford Park, off the A22 south of Wych Cross (postcode TN22 3HW, GPS 51.0537, 0.0492). Registration is online only in advance and entries close on 17 January. There is a parking charge of £3 and parking is mainly on grass adjacent to hard standing. Portaloos are available near the enquiries hut. There is no provision for food or drinks. Competitors must adhere to the British Orienteering Participant Code of Conduct.

Courses and facilities

  • White - 2.0 km; controls on or adjacent to paths.
  • Yellow - 2.5 km; easy controls, mostly on paths.
  • Orange - 3.0 km; some route choice, near paths.
  • Light Green - 3.5 km; away from paths, requires good navigation.
  • Very Short Green - 3.0 km.
  • Short Green - 3.5 km.
  • Green - 4.5 km.
  • Short Blue - 5.5 km.
  • Blue - 6.5 km.
  • Short Brown - 8.0 km.
  • Brown - 9.5 km.
  • Black - 11.0 km.

Electronic punching is used, with contactless SIAC activation for those with compatible cards. SI card hire is available: Standard £1, SIAC £2.50. Control descriptions are printed on the map and loose descriptions are available in the start lanes. After finishing, competitors proceed to Download where splits printouts are handed out and hired dibbers are returned. Course lengths are straight-line estimates; actual distance will be greater.
